The ingredients needed to make Ang iced coffee:

  1. Get 2 cup ice
  2. Prepare 1 can sweetened condensed milk
  3. Take 1 cup caramel creamer
  4. Make ready 1/4 cup sugar
  5. Take 2 tbsp chocolate syrup
  6. Make ready 15 cup flogers french roast coffee
  7. Make ready 1 tbsp almond extract

The worst thing about iced coffee is that it goes down so smooth and easy that our monthly Starbucks. Iced coffee can be prepared without milk. Milk is added to the drink only if you prefer it. Simply put, iced coffee means any way to brew cold coffee that doesn't involve espresso.

Instructions to make Ang iced coffee:

  1. In a coffee pot make your coffee. Meanwhile in a large jug container add all your other ingredients.
  2. Then add your coffee. Mix well and enjoy.
